Job Description
This role is responsible for setting and developing the Womenswear tone of voice and visual expression within styling across all key touchpoints, clearly communicating the collection and brand message to the customer.
What you will do
- Responsible for developing a distinct tone of voice in the styling of our MW/WW offering, in line with the brand ID
- Deliver strong and cohesive styling for digital channels, including marketing and social shoots, that inspires and resonates with our customer and drives selling
- Deliver product edits for each quarterly shoot that showcases the right product at the right time, ensuring a balance of key drivers and fashion excitement is represented
- Deliver seasonal styling direction per quarterly shoot for the collection to the business in line with the visual goals set by the collection team and Head of Styling
- Participate and contribute to the quarterly workflow, ideating and strategizing how the collection will be delivered to the customer
- Partner with the MW/WW Head of Design/Design teams to envision and style the collection look for each quarter in line with quarterly workflow timelines, considering driving categories, campaign/shoot plan, and customer needs; working with the collection at an early stage to align the vision from the beginning
- Deliver and share styling direction with relevant teams including windows and ecom styling to ensure the red thread of the styling vision carries through across all touch points
- Collaborate with the Content team to strategize shoot briefs for each quarter, ensuring key drivers, storytelling opportunities, and key fashion messages are highlighted with the appropriate income in line with the quarterly activity plan
- Align with merchandising and buying teams on quarterly shoot plans to ensure we are showcasing the best of the collection at the right time to drive selling and brand awareness
- Collaborate with the Art Direction team to ensure the styling in shoots is shown in an elevated way that the customer can digest showcasing key garments and categories, as well as ensuring the shoot brief is executed as envisioned
- Align with Art Direction and Production teams on the shoot calendar and post-production schedule following all shoots

How to prepare for a job interview at Cos
✨Know Your Aesthetic
Before the interview, dive deep into COS's aesthetic and brand identity. Familiarise yourself with their collections and understand how they blend contemporary and timeless styles. This will help you articulate how your styling vision aligns with their brand during the interview.
✨Showcase Your Portfolio
Make sure to bring a well-curated portfolio that highlights your best work relevant to the COS aesthetic. Include examples of campaigns, editorials, and e-commerce styling that demonstrate your ability to create a distinct tone of voice and visual expression.
✨Understand Customer Insights
Be prepared to discuss how you use customer data and feedback to inform your styling decisions. Show that you can align creative output with business objectives by providing examples of how you've adapted your styling based on customer demand in the past.
✨Collaborative Mindset
Since the role involves working closely with various teams, emphasise your collaborative skills. Share experiences where you successfully partnered with design, content, or merchandising teams to deliver cohesive styling that resonates with customers and drives sales.
